// executeSSLCheck connects via TLS and checks the certificate expiration date.
|
||||
func executeSSLCheck(ctx context.Context, config *pb.SslCheckConfig, timeoutMs uint32) (uint32, string, float64) {
|
||||
if timeoutMs == 0 {
|
||||
timeoutMs = 10000
|
||||
}
|
||||
timeout := time.Duration(timeoutMs) * time.Millisecond
|
||||
|
||||
host := config.Host
|
||||
port := config.Port
|
||||
if port == 0 {
|
||||
port = 443
|
||||
}
|
||||
warningDays := config.WarningDays
|
||||
if warningDays == 0 {
|
||||
warningDays = 30
|
||||
}
|
||||
|
||||
address := net.JoinHostPort(host, strconv.Itoa(int(port)))
|
||||
|
||||
dialer := &net.Dialer{Timeout: timeout}
|
||||
tlsConfig := &tls.Config{
|
||||
InsecureSkipVerify: true,
|
||||
ServerName: host,
|
||||
}
|
||||
|
||||
startTime := time.Now()
|
||||
conn, err := tls.DialWithDialer(dialer, "tcp", address, tlsConfig)
|
||||
responseTime := float64(time.Since(startTime).Milliseconds())
|
||||
|
||||
if err != nil {
|
||||
return 3, fmt.Sprintf("Connection failed: %v", err), responseTime
|
||||
}
|
||||
defer func() { _ = conn.Close() }()
|
||||
|
||||
certs := conn.ConnectionState().PeerCertificates
|
||||
if len(certs) == 0 {
|
||||
return 3, fmt.Sprintf("No certificate presented by %s:%d", host, port), responseTime
|
||||
}
|
||||
|
||||
cert := certs[0]
|
||||
notAfter := cert.NotAfter
|
||||
daysRemaining := int(time.Until(notAfter).Hours() / 24)
|
||||
expiresStr := notAfter.Format("2006-01-02")
|
||||
|
||||
switch {
|
||||
case daysRemaining < 0:
|
||||
return 2, fmt.Sprintf("CRITICAL: Certificate for %s:%d expired %d days ago (%s)", host, port, -daysRemaining, expiresStr), responseTime
|
||||
case daysRemaining <= int(warningDays):
|
||||
return 1, fmt.Sprintf("WARNING: Certificate for %s:%d expires in %d days (%s)", host, port, daysRemaining, expiresStr), responseTime
|
||||
default:
|
||||
return 0, fmt.Sprintf("OK: Certificate for %s:%d valid for %d days (%s)", host, port, daysRemaining, expiresStr), responseTime
|
||||
}
|
||||
}
